  • Patent number: 4377288
    Abstract: A tennis racket strung with a string grid, each strand of which has a cross-section defining a polygon with concave sides thus providing the grid strands with longitudinally extending concave surfaces which meet to form longitudinally extending sharp edges. At each junction between the strands of the string grid the sharp edges contact each other only at four sharply defined spaced points thus locking the strands to each other at each junction. In weaving the string grid substantial rectilinearity of the concave surfaces and sharp edges of the strands is maintained.
